    not sure if anyone will be able to shed any light on what happened but i thoubght i would ask anyway...

    i had 6 month old rtb for about 3 months.. she was extremely sweet, loved to be out and about, ate and pooped EVERY week no problems...

    so one night i looked over to her cage and she had her head turned completely towards her body and was coiling over and over... she did this for about 15 minutes, it looked very stressed and painful... once she stopped she just kinda sat on the bottom of her enclosure... it was almost modnight so far too late for a vet trip... by the morning she looked like she had had another fit of coiling and had passed away... anyone have any idea what may have killed my baby?? its been quite a while now but its one of those unanswered questions that bothers me...

    Were you using any type of pest strip to treat mites or anything?? They have been known to cause neurologicproblems, such as stargazing which is bad, and worse case scenerio death, as well as seizures.
